 
        
        
      
    
    Safeguarding
The care and protection of children, young people and adults involved in Church activities is the responsibility of everyone who participates in the life of the Church.
Our commitments:
- Promoting a safer environment and culture 
- Safely recruiting and supporting all those with any responsibility related to children and vulnerable adults 
- Responding promptly to every safeguarding concern or allegation 
- Caring pastorally for victims/survivors of abuse or other affected persons 
- Caring pastorally for those who are the subject of concerns/allegations of abuse and other affected persons 
- Responding to those that may pose a present risk
